1 / 6
文档名称:

存储设备的制作方法 1.docx

格式:docx   大小:22KB   页数:6页
下载后只包含 1 个 DOCX 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

存储设备的制作方法 1.docx

上传人:421989820 2022/6/26 文件大小:22 KB

下载得到文件列表

存储设备的制作方法 1.docx

文档介绍

文档介绍:存储设备的制作方法
专利名称:存储设备的制作方法
技术领域:
本发明涉及存储设备,更具体地涉及消除相同内容的数据的重复存储(duplicated storage)的存储设备。
背景技术:
近年来,随着计算机的发展和普及,各种信息被图6是用于说明图3中所公开的存储系统中数据写入过程方面的说明图;图7是示出了图6中所公开的索引数据的数据结构的示例的示图;图8是示出了图3中所公开的存储系统中数据
写入过程的操作的流程图9是示出了图3中所公开的存储系统中数据读取过程的操作的流程图;以及图10是示出了根据补充说明I的存储系统的配置的功能框图。
具体实施例方式本发明的第一示例性实施方式将参考图I至图9进行描述。图I是示出了整个系统的配置的框图。图2是示出了存储系统的概要的框图,以及图3是示出了存储系统的配 置的功能框图。图4至图6是用于说明存储系统中数据写入过程的说明图。图7是示出了存储在存储设备中的索引数据的数据结构的示图。图8和图9是示出了存储系统的操作的流程图。本示例性实施方式示出了在稍后描述的补充说明中所公开的存储设备之类的特定示例。下面将假设存储系统通过连接多个服务器计算机进行配置来进行描述。然而,本发明中的存储系统并不限于由多个计算机进行配置,并且可以由一个计算机进行配置。[配置]如图I中所示,根据本发明的存储系统I经由网络N连接到控制备份过程的备份系统4。备份系统4取得存储在经由网络N连接的备份目标设备5中的备份目标数据(待写入的数据),并且请求存储系统I存储该数据。因此,存储系统I将请求存储的备份目标数据进行存储作为备份。如图2中所示,本示例性实施方式中的存储系统I采用了其中连接多个服务器计算机的配置。具体地,存储系统I包括加速器节点2和存储节点3,该加速器节点2为控制存储系统I中的存储再现操作的服务器计算机,而该存储节点3为配备有用于存储数据的存储设备的服务器计算机。加速器节点2的数目和存储节点3的数目并不限于图2中所示的数目,并且系统可以通过连接更多的节点2和更多的节点3进行配置。此外,本示例性实施方式中的存储系统I是划分数据并使数据冗余以将数据分发并存储至多个存储设备中,并且通过取决于所存储数据的内容设置的唯一内容地址来指定存储数据的存储位置的内容可寻址的存储系统。这种内容可寻址的存储系统将在稍后进行详细描述。假设存储系统I是一个系统,下面将对存储系统I的配置和功能进行描述。即,下面所述的存储系统I的配置和功能可以包括在加速器节点2中或者存储节点3中。存储系统I没必要受限于配备有如图2中所示的加速器节点2和存储节点3,并且可以具有任意配置。例如,存储系统I可以由一个计算机进行配置。此外,存储系统I并不限于内容可寻址的存储系统,而可以是任意存储系统(只要其具有解重复功能)。图3示出了本示例性实施方式中的存储系统I的配置。如该图中所示,存储系统I由服务器计算机进行配置,并且包括相互连接的数据分离和连接设备10与存储设备20。数据分离和连接设备10连接到安装在上文所述的备份目标设备5或备份系统4中的数据写入和读取软件30,并且响应于来自该软件30的请求,执行存储或获取文件的过程。数据分离和连接设备10包括分离数据写入部分11、数据分离部分12、分离数据关联部分13和分离数据读取部分14,上述各项通过将程序安装至装配其中的运算设备进行